Rapid Production Of Assay Ready Cells For GPCR Drug Discovery

G-protein coupled receptors (GPCRs) regulate various physiological processes and are targets for many existing drugs. However, developing stable cell lines expressing GPCRs for drug discovery can be challenging due to expression drift. An alternative approach is to use transiently transfected Assay Ready Cells, which can be prepared rapidly using electroporation in physiologically relevant host cell types. This method allows for fine-tuning the sensitivity of GPCR assays by varying plasmid DNA concentrations.
